Billy Ashcroft (born 1 October 1952 in Liverpool) is an English retired footballer, who could play as a central defender or as a forward. He made his League debut for Middlesbrough on 3 September 1977 in a 2-1 defeat at West Bromwich Albion, after having previously served Wrexham for seven years, playing 219 matches and scoring 72 goals. Ashcroft was transferred to FC Twente in the Netherlands in 1982, where he stayed for three years, making 77 league appearances and scoring 29 goals. In 1985, he moved to Tranmere Rovers, where he scored twice in 23 league appearances.
